General Counsel Matt Cooper to Depart 小优视频 after 13 Years of Service
September 6, 2024
Dear 小优视频 Community,
As we shared during the Board of Regents meeting today, it is with mixed feelings
that I announce the departure of 小优视频 General Counsel Matt Cooper. The General Counsel
is a vital part of the university leadership team, serving as the chief legal officer
to the Board of Regents, system leadership, and all campuses throughout the system.
Matt has decided to return to private practice after nearly 13 years of service to 小优视频, four as General Counsel. He joined the Office of the General Counsel in 2011 and has provided steady counsel and guidance in some of the System鈥檚 most challenging times. Matt鈥檚 thoughtful legal analysis and leadership have been an incredible asset, and he consistently keeps the welfare of our students, staff, and faculty as his primary concern. Matt鈥檚 last day will be September 27, 2024.
We are committed to a smooth transition and, in the coming days and weeks, will begin a search for Matt鈥檚 successor. Associate General Counsel Wayne Mowery has agreed to serve as Interim General Counsel and will lead the office until we fill the role permanently. He is well-equipped for the role, having practiced law with a focus in higher education, intellectual property, and international trade compliance for more than 25 years. I appreciate his willingness to take on this responsibility and am confident in his leadership as we navigate this transition.
